
Dietary Aide
Atrium Living Centers Inc., Black River Falls, WI, United States
Why You’ll Love Working Here
Atrium Centers is a 100% employee-owned organization where every team member plays a vital role in resident care. As a Dietary Aide, you help nourish not only our residents’ bodies, but also their comfort and quality of life. You’ll work in a supportive, mission-driven environment grounded in compassion, teamwork, and excellence.
Be a light
— to residents, families, and your fellow team members.
What You’ll Do
Assist with food preparation and meal service according to dietary guidelines
Support meal delivery to residents in a timely and respectful manner
Maintain clean, sanitary kitchen and dining areas under the direction of the Dietary Supervisor
Follow all dietary, safety, and sanitation regulations
Support a positive dining experience for residents and guests
